Event News ITB MICE Day 2017: Best Practices and Implementation Examples from Sector Professionals by GTP editing team 31 January 2017 written by GTP editing team 31 January 2017 0 comments Share 0FacebookTwitterLinkedinWhatsappEmail 9 Digitalisation, demographic change, disruption, corporate social responsibility etc., what is behind the mega trends and the buzzwords of the MICE industry? How do they play out in practice? How effective and efficient are these developments? A number of industry professionals will be providing answers to many questions and highlighting best practices and actual scenarios at this year’s ITB Berlin’s MICE Day that will take place on March 8 at the ITB Berlin Convention. The 2017 agenda includes topical issues such as sustainability and social responsibility, digitalisation and demographic change. Also, practical examples will also provide visitors with advice on how to implement decisions. All ITB MICE Day sessions will be available as a webcast via live-stream. The event is organised by the Association of German Event Organizers (VERANSTALTUNGSPLANER.DE), the central organisation for decision-makers and senior executives of the MICE industry. It focuses on providing expert support for event planners, offering innovative knowledge and experience and bringing people and their ideas together. ITB Berlin 2017 will take place from Wednesday to Sunday, 8 to 12 March. From Wednesday to Friday ITB Berlin is open to trade visitors only. Parallel with the trade show the ITB Berlin Convention, the world’s largest tourism convention, will be held from Wednesday, 8 to Saturday, 11 March 2017.
